Can I collect device inventories through OnboardMap?

Yes. You can request spreadsheets, CSV exports, or any file format for device inventories. Clients upload directly to their portal. You can also use intake forms to collect structured device data.

Do my MSP clients need to create an account?

No. Clients access their portal via a magic link sent by email. No signup, no password, no app to install. They click the link, see their checklist, and start completing steps immediately.

Can I collect admin credentials securely?

OnboardMap doesn't store passwords directly, but you can add tasks with instructions for credential sharing through your preferred secure method (IT Glue, Passportal, etc.). Track completion status in the portal.

Can clients complete security questionnaires in the portal?

Yes. Use built-in intake forms to create security questionnaires, compliance checklists, and risk assessment forms. Clients fill them out directly in their portal.

Does this replace our PSA or documentation tool?

No. OnboardMap is the client-facing portal you send before managed services begin. It complements ConnectWise, Autotask, IT Glue, or whatever your team uses internally.
